Written from the sources it cites · machine-drafted for the Community to correctThe Slant Neck sits within KYOEI's Center Shaft Mallet line, distinguished, as the name suggests, by its neck configuration. According to kyoeigolf.com, as reported by the site, this release carries a loft of 3 degrees, a lie angle of 70 degrees, and 2 degrees of bounce, with a head weight of 365 grams.
Those numbers place the Slant Neck as a fairly upright, low-bounce mallet within the Center Shaft family, the kind of geometry that tends to appeal to players who prefer a more vertical shaft presentation at address.
